Nebraska's freshman punter became a viral sensation overnight after breaking down in tears during his first media session at a Husker's news conference.
On Tuesday, as Archie Wilson sat in front of a dozen cameras and microphones, he began to sob thinking about his parents and two younger brothers he left behind in Australia.
Since then, Wilson, who turned 19 on Wednesday, has made national headlines for his emotional interview.
"Today" co-host Jenna Bush Hager featured the homesick college student in her morning segment and said she plans to share it with her 6-year-old son, Hal.
“I want to show that to Hal Hager and be like, ‘Emotions matter for kids,’” Jenna said on the show.
